Should you put something on the ground to catch the clippings? The best way to keep mess to a minimum when trimming hedges around your yard is to lay a tarpaulin or sheet on the area where clippings will fall. When you’re done trimming your hedge, there will probably be a lot of smaller clippings trapped in it. To catch the cuttings while trimming the hedge, simply attach the collection bag to the blade of the hedge trimmer. This will catch any clippings that fall. To remove them, blow out the hedge thoroughly with a leaf blower. You can then use the blower to pile up debris on your tarp or in another useful location for disposal. It also helps if you plan to do this on a still, dry day so that the debris does not get blown about. What is the fastest method to clean up hedge clippings?
